Peter Shostak was raised on a farm in north-eastern Alberta. His paintings reflect his love of the Alberta prairies where he grew up. After completing high school in 1961, he left the farm to attend the University of Alberta, majoring in Art Education.
He became a junior high school teacher, and taught adult drawing and painting classes at night.
Peter Shostak returned to the University of Alberta in 1968 and secured Graduate Degree in Art Education. He moved to Victoria, British Columbia,
where he assumed the position of Assistant Professor of Art Education at the University of Victoria. He stayed at the university for ten years, but felt that he was limiting the time he spent working on his art. He resigned in 1979 to pursue his career
as an artist.
Peter Shostak's achievements in the arts were recognized by the Government of Alberta and awarded Peter the status of Honorary Alberta Artist in 1983. In 1990, the first annual award for artistic excellence in the field of visual
arts was presented to Peter by the Alberta Council for the Ukrainian Arts, a province wide, non-profit organization dedicated to the celebration and propagation of art in all genres. To commemorate the centenary of the first Ukrainian pioneers arriving
in Canada, Peter devoted four and a half years to painting their experience. The fifty large oil paintings, each three feet by three feet, toured Western Canada in 1992 and were the feature exhibition at the Pacific National Exhibition in Vancouver. The
companion book "For Our Children" features this series of paintings. It is a celebration of the human spirit and perseverance in the face of adversity.

Peter Shostak
Awards
Honorary Alberta Artist, Government of Alberta
Artistic Excellence, Alberta Council for the Ukranian Arts
Queen's Golden Jubilee Medal
